How do you delete the history of videos watched on Facebook?

How do you delete the history of videos watched on Facebook?

Facebook allows users to watch videos from various sources directly within the Facebook app or website. As you watch videos on Facebook, it keeps track of your viewing history and uses that to recommend other videos you may like.

If you want to delete your Facebook video watch history, there are a couple of ways to do it:

Delete Video Watch History for a Specific Video

If there is a particular video in your watch history you want to remove, you can delete it individually:

  1. Go to the video page on Facebook
  2. Click on the 3 dots in the top right corner
  3. Select “Hide from Watch History”

This will instantly remove that video from your history. However, it won’t prevent the video from showing up in your recommendations again in the future.

Clear Entire Watch History

To completely clear your entire video watch history on Facebook:

  1. Go to the Settings menu
  2. Click on “Videos”
  3. Click on “Clear Watch History”

This will wipe your entire video watch history clean. Facebook will no longer use any of your previously watched videos to recommend new ones.

Turn Off Video Watch History

If you want to prevent Facebook from tracking your video watch history in the first place, you can turn the setting off completely:

  1. Go to Settings
  2. Click on “Videos”
  3. Turn off “Store Watch History”

With watch history disabled, Facebook will not keep track of the videos you watch. However, this means video recommendations may be less tailored to your interests.

Frequently Asked Questions

Does Facebook delete your watch history after a certain period of time?

No, Facebook will store your video watch history indefinitely unless you manually clear it. There is no auto-expiry set for video watch history data.

Can someone else see my Facebook video watch history?

Generally no, your watch history is private and not visible to other users. However, videos you’ve shared or watched with friends will be mutually visible in your histories.

What happens if I delete my Facebook account?

Deleting your Facebook account completely removes all data associated with it, including your video watch history. The videos you’ve watched will no longer influence recommendations.

Can I delete my watch history on Facebook mobile app?

Yes, you can clear your watch history directly from the Facebook mobile app via your account Settings. The process is the same as on the desktop website.

Will clearing my watch history also remove Liked videos?

No, clearing your watch history has no effect on videos you’ve Liked. Those will remain visible on your profile unless you manually remove them.
